The Delta State chapter of the People's Democratic Party (PDP), represented by its secretary Alaowei Cleric, along with former president of the Ijaw Youth Council (IYC) Eric Omare, has criticized a legal suit questioning the eligibility of former President Goodluck Jonathan. They described the case as frivolous and called for disciplinary measures against the attorneys responsible for filing it. The comments reflect a broader sentiment within the party regarding the legitimacy of the lawsuit.
